Winter breaks to Norway and the Pulpit Rock After a disappointing summer, it is not surprising that winter breaks are becoming increasingly popular, and at DFDS Seaways the choice is vast. So why not book a trip today and explore Stavanger in Norway and its natural beauty on a three night short hotel cruise break from Newcastle.

Departing on Saturdays, on selected dates, throughout the winter and spring months, you’ll spend your first restful night on board the cruise ferry m.s QUEEN OF SCANDINAVIA, where you can take full advantage of an array of facilities including fine restaurants, bars, lounges and disco, onboard casino, swimming pool and duty-free-shopping – or simply retire to the comfort and tranquillity of your cabin.

Docking in the beautiful city of Stavanger, you’ll spend a night in a hotel with breakfast included. The next day, enjoy a 3 ½ hour boat sightseeing tour which takes you along the spectacular 42 kilometre long Lysefjord. En route you see waterfalls and idyllic islands amongst the magnificent scenery, before reaching its pinnacle at the famous Pulpit Rock.

Following the tour, enjoy some time in the city, perhaps a bite to eat or a spot of shopping before re-boarding for the return journey to Newcastle.
